Located in the mountains of Colorado’s White River National Forest, Aspen is a great winter destination if your child loves snow. This town is known for its skiing, but there’s plenty for both of you off the slopes, from world-class restaurants and shops to arts and culture.

Five-star, five-diamond Little Nell will go the extra mile to make your four-legged companion a happy home. In addition to free and D dog bowls and their popular pet line, Little Nails welcomes your pooch with drool-worthy peanut butter dogs made on-site. Plus, you’ll enjoy views of the cliffs and an easy walk to town.

There is no breed or size limit and no limit on the number of dogs. One cleaning fee of $125 and overnight fee of $25.

Don’t miss Happy Hour at Aspen Tap, where you can sample Aspen Brewing Company’s award-winning beers. This downtown Aspen gastropub serves not only good beer, but also wine, cocktails, soups, salads and pizzas.

As the weather cools down in the New Mexico city, the dogs are good and the crowds are thin. A trip to Santa Fe in the winter gives you and your dog a chance to see the magnificent landscape without getting lost in the throngs of tourists. As long as you’re wearing a warm coat and your dog’s favorite coat, you’ll enjoy sunny days and the occasional snow in this popular city, perfect for a pet-friendly winter getaway. .

The hotel is located in downtown Santa Fe and is within walking distance of some of the Saints’ restaurants and popular local attractions. In addition to dog friendly rooms, the hotel also offers a dog park and pet sitting service. Plus, upon check-in, they’ll greet you with a welcome bag for your dog, a poop bag, and information about dog parks and dog-friendly hikes to get there.
